Our Vision:
Sustainable global health solutions for childhood dementia.
Childhood Dementia Initiative (CDI) is driving world-first action for every child and young person living with dementia so that we may achieve the following outcomes:
- Treatments and cures available for children with dementia;
- Access to equitable and quality care for children with dementia and their families; and
- Childhood dementia is a global health policy priority.
Our Values:
Our work is guided by our values: Bold, Transparent, Flexible, Amplify & Unite
Position Purpose
The Services Manager is responsible for leading the development and delivery of high-quality, digitally-enabled information and support services for families affected by childhood dementia, with health professionals as secondary connectors. This new role will focus on building a service delivery ecosystem from the ground up, establishing foundational infrastructure, systems, and partnerships needed for comprehensive service delivery. The position will include, but not be limited to, co-designing services with families, leveraging emerging technologies for personalised support, and creating seamless pathways between CDI services and external providers. The role demands significant experience in service delivery operations and exceptional relationship management skills to create an integrated service ecosystem that transforms support for families navigating childhood dementia. The role requires empathy for the children with dementia and the families that care for them to develop an understanding of the information and service gaps that need to be addressed.
Core Accountabilities
1. Service Development
- Develop and enable the vision for a digital information and support hub
- Oversee the design and implementation of direct support services for families, commencing with an Online Community and Peer Connections Program
- Enable a seamless experience between families and appropriate services delivered by other providers (e.g. Dementia Support Australia)
- Develop new service offerings based on identified family needs and CDI strategy
2. Service Delivery
- Define requirements of a comprehensive digital information and support hub in partnership with technical teams
- Drive innovation in digital service delivery while maintaining human-centered design principles
- Develop and maintain service quality standards and evaluation frameworks
- Deliver and evaluate service pilots
- Monitor service delivery outcomes and implement continuous improvement processes
- Ensure services are accessible to diverse communities
3. Infrastructure, Quality and Safety Systems
- Establish comprehensive backend processes, data governance frameworks, and safety protocols for service delivery
- Ensure relevant policy frameworks covering safeguarding, privacy, complaints handling, and service user rights and quality standards are in place
- Design data collection systems and reporting frameworks in collaboration with the Digital Specialist
- Implement compliance and regulatory frameworks ensuring service delivery meets all safety and quality requirements
- Establish risk management protocols and incident response procedures for service operations
4. Communications and Engagement
- Develop and oversee comprehensive communication strategies for family and health professional audiences to ensure high reach and access
- Oversee new content creation and resource development
- Collaborate with internal communications teams to ensure consistent messaging across all service touchpoints
5. Family and Stakeholder Relationships
- Work closely with the Manager - Family Advocates Program in co-design phases and continuous service delivery improvements
- Develop service level agreements with external service providers and referral partners to enable seamless referral pathways
- Collaborate with internal teams including Digital Specialist to ensure coordinated service delivery
6. Management and Leadership
- Apply project management techniques including planning, budgeting, reporting, risk management, and resourcing
- Coordinate multiple workstreams across service development, technology implementation, and partnership establishment
- Prepare reports for the CEO, Board, and external stakeholders on service outcomes
- Analyse service program effectiveness with data-driven insights for continuous improvement
- Work in partnership with the development team to cultivate funding relationships for service initiatives
- Support fundraising activities with service expertise, including grant applications focused on service delivery
- Contribute to strategic planning for long-term service sustainability and resource requirements
